For starters you can only have 1 lap infant per row (on a 737 sized airplane). This has to do with oxygen mask availability.

They are not going to care who is sitting in what seat on the plane in your own group. So you will not have to switch seats on the reservations. Technically you can install a car seat in the middle seat as long as it does not block egress of the window passenger but on the plane that might be an FA call.

You will want to link the reservations so that if a rebooking happens they "should" keep the reservations together.

I am sorry to say it may end up causing drama either way. Someone is going to have to be re-seated if you have 2 lap infants all in a row. The FA might make the call the car seat has to be in a window seat.
